dude

 (do͞od, dyo͞od)
n.
1. Informal An Easterner or city person who vacations on a ranch in the West.
2. Informal A man who is very fancy or sharp in dress and demeanor.
3. Slang
a. A man; a fellow.
b. A person of either sex.
tr.v. dud·ed, dud·ing, dudes Slang
To dress elaborately or flamboyantly: got all duded up for the show.
interj. Slang
Used to express approval, satisfaction, or congratulations.

[Respelling of late 19th-century American slang dood, fop, dandy, probably from shortening of Yankee Doodle, a bumpkin who sticks a feather in his cap in imitation of fashionable macaronies in the American popular song "Yankee Doodle" : Yankee + doodle, fool; see doodlebug.]

dude

(duːd; djuːd)
n
1. Western US and Canadian a city dweller, esp one holidaying on a ranch
2. chiefly US and Canadian a dandy
3. US and Canadian a person: often used to any male in direct address
[C19: of unknown origin]
ˈdudish adj
ˈdudishly adv

dude

(dud, dyud)

n.
1. a man excessively concerned with his clothes, grooming, and manners.
2. Slang. a fellow.
3. a person reared in a large city.
4. Western U.S. an urban Easterner who vacations on a ranch.
[1875–80]
dud′ish, adj.
dud′ish•ly, adv.
